Top Performing Natural Herb Extracts: An Overview of Global Options

Herb Extract Primary Benefits Origin Region Form Typical Use
Turmeric Extract Anti-inflammatory, Antioxidant India Powder, Capsule Supplements, Foods
Ginseng Extract Energy Boost, Immune Support China, Korea Powder, Tea Supplements, Beverages
Green Tea Extract Antioxidant, Weight Management China, Japan Powder, Liquid Teas, Supplements
Ashwagandha Extract Stress Relief, Adaptogen India Powder, Capsule Supplements
Echinacea Extract Immune Booster North America Liquid, Capsule Supplements

Quality Standards and Certifications for Herb Extracts in International Trade

In international trade, quality standards and certifications are essential for herb extracts. Buyers seek reliable sources that adhere to these standards. Certification ensures that the product is not only safe but also effective. The most recognized certifications include GMP, ISO, and organic labels. These labels signal quality and trustworthiness to consumers.

However, achieving certification can be challenging. Many producers may lack knowledge or resources. Some may have good intentions but fail to meet all the requirements. This gap indicates areas for improvement. Buyers should investigate production methods and ask for documentation. Transparency is vital in these transactions. Robust communication fosters trust and ensures both parties understand the quality of products.

Quality control plays a critical role in herb extract production. Testing for contaminants, potency, and consistency is crucial. Buyers should inquire about testing methods used by suppliers. Reliable suppliers often share their testing results openly. Yet, not all suppliers maintain this transparency. This variability can create confusion for buyers. Regular audits can help maintain high standards. Establishing strong relationships with suppliers can lead to better product awareness and reliability.
